Monitoring the Status of your Network Connection
Click on the “Link Status” tab.
(a) Network Name (SSID)
The SSID is the wireless network name. This field shows the
current network name that you are connected to.
(b) AP’s MAC Address
Shows the MAC address of the wireless router (or access point) that
you are connected to.
(c) Security
Shows whether the network you are associated with has security
encryption enabled or disabled.
(d) Speed
Displays the data rate of the current connection.
(e) Channel
Shows the current channel (1-11) you are using. When connected to
a wireless router (or access point), the channel is set automatically.
